Carter Gunn
San Francisco, CA, United States
Carter Gunn has been directing narrative and documentary work for over a decade. His most accomplished work to date was the 2009 feature length documentary ‘Colony’, which he co-directed, produced, and edited. ‘Colony’ premiered at the Toronto Film Festival and won the Best First Appearance award at IDFA 2009 and the Best Feature Documentary award at the Anaheim Film Festival. In addition to ‘Colony’, Carter has worked extensively in both production and post-production on a wide range of television shows and documentaries, most notably HBO’s ‘I am Animal: The Story of Ingrid Newkirk’, the Academy Award nominated ‘No End in Sight’ and the short documentary ‘Quest for Honor’, which premiered at Sundance in 2008. Carter has recently worked on commercial projects for clients such Google, Ebay, and Cisco as well as a documentary short for New York Times’ Op-Docs. He is currently finishing a feature documentary about the world of specialty coffee.
